Digital Switchboard Meter
Yokogawa 2492 Power Series Plus
Digital Switchboard Meter
AC Volt/ Frequency Dual Function |
- Scaling of the instrument for PT (potential
transformer) primary ratings up to 1250:1; and CT (current
transformer) primary ratings up to 5000:1.
- Adjustable transducer output proportionate to the primary
input setting.
- Electrical legends (i.e., Watts, Kilowatts, Megawatts)
can be set by the user and indicated by a red LED adjacent to
the selected legend.
- Display average setting: Adjustable to obtain a “rolling
average” of inputs. Increasing the number of samples reduces
annoying “digit bounce” by the least significant digit.
- All settings are stored in non-volatile memory. If there
is a loss of power to the instrument, all settings will remain
as they were prior to power loss.
- Accuracy of ±0.2% of reading, ±0.1% of full scale.
- True RMS current and voltage measuring capability. A most
desirable feature when distorted wave forms are present on the
line.
- High resolution/ high intensity LED displays that can be
viewed from almost any angle.

The POWER SERIES Plus digital switchboard meter was developed by
Yokogawa Corporation of America to provide our customers with a
versatile AC digital power meter. The heart of our POWER SERIES Plus
meter is a programmable ASIC Power Measurement Chip (PMC) which was
jointly developed by the General Electric Company and Yokogawa Electric
Corporation. This unique PMC capability will continue to expand into
many new power measurement and control products offered by Yokogawa
Corporation of America.
The design of the POWER SERIES Plus combines a high accuracy digital
switchboard meter with transducer output which can be configured in the
field by an end-user, or when installed in new electrical equipment by
an OEM. It eliminates requirements for a large inventory of dedicated
instruments, and provides flexibility when new panel designs or system
upgrades require changes in instrument transformer ratings. Our rugged
metal case fits standard panel cutouts for switchboard meters and makes
it a perfect replacement for less versatile instruments. The RS-485
communications option allows up to 32meters to be networked together for
remote monitoring and control. In addition, the POWER SERIES Plus can be
set up and locked out for security via the remote communications option. |

Highly Customizable
The POWER SERIES Plus can be configured for primary and secondary
transformer inputs, legends, outputs and averaging function. At
Yokogawa, we program each model according to the specified options
required by the user. This minimizes the number of steps to set up the
instrument at the job site or on the factory floor.
Each model is programmed only for the options selected, so there are no
unnecessary menu items. If you select a Voltmeter without analog output,
then set up will be limited to PT ratios, LED display, and average
setting. All can be accomplished in less than one minute. If no
transformer is required, the ratio entered for PT P and PT S is 1 (1:1).
Sturdy Construction
The POWER SERIES Plus is enclosed in a rugged steel case treated
with zinc chromate to resist corrosion. The cover assembly and faceplate
are constructed of high temperature polycarbonate material and have
several gaskets which seal out dust and moisture from the front cover.
The 26 position terminal board is a glass-filled polycarbonate material
with #8 nickel-plated brass terminals inserted.
